Block 628,486
Block Hash
709ce587ab0117cce3c372212a97c049412424768154fa0fdaeaf841e961b973
Previous Block Hash
1463e4f8969f9066d9be8ee22c91f10b343404e7bcd0a9381e8edafdda26e46b
Mined
Transactions
3
Difficulty
28.22 M
Size
769 bytes
Transactions (3)
1 input, 1 output
10,000.03966
PEPE
2 inputs, 2 outputs
1,723,892.531163
PEPE
1 input, 2 outputs
91,239.24308
PEPE